Mennie is a surname. Notable people with the surname include:Allan Mennie, Australian rules footballer Donald Mennie (1875–1944), Scottish businessman and amateur photographer Frank Mennie (1923–1997), Scottish footballer Joe Mennie, Australian cricketer John Mennie (1911–1982), Scottish artist Vince Mennie, Scottish–German footballer
